Pride and Prejudice by Jane Austen

Amazon

Pride and Prejudice by Jane Austen

We can't forget this regency classic! Probably one of the most famous works of its time, Pride and Prejudice shows how you can find love and happiness when you finally look past your initial judgements (or prejudice) against people. In this case, it was social class, but it can be true of so many societal circumstances. At the end of the day, it's a simple and timeless love story between two people who put their bias and egos aside to see the authenticity in one another.

Emma by Jane Austen

Emma by Jane Austen

This regency book follows a strong and independent woman who loves her life alone...but she happens to have a knack for match making others and getting a little too involved with their love lives. We've all been there! This book has themes of social class of the time period, marriage, love, and even what it was like to be a woman in that time period.

A Lady's Guide to Mischief and Mayhem by Manda Collins

Amazon

A Lady's Guide to Mischief and Mayhem by Manda Collins

This fun regency era pick is a classic twist on a murder mystery! This story follows Lady Katharine who escapes the country in order to leave behind the gossip surrounding her, only to witness a murder as soon as she leaves. She'll have to work with the Detective on this case, to corroborate stories, but they already have quite a muddled and frustrating history. But how much longer can they deny their attraction? This murder mystery is such a fun read that you won't be able to put down!

Bringing Down The Duke by Evie Dunmore

Amazon

Bringing Down The Duke by Evie Dunmore

In this debut book, Evie Dunmore tells the story of Annabel, the daughter of a vicar. She gets a scholarship to a prestigious school, but in return must recruit men to help support the women's suffrage movement. The challenge will be convincing Sebastian, a high-ranking Duke, to join the cause. It also doesn't help that she can't deny the attraction she feels toward him. He's looking for a wife who can be his equal and isn't opposed to his values, and she's looking for someone to challenge her... but will their wants and needs match up in the end after all?
